The Cuirass of Hlaalu Pasoroth is a piece of the suit of armor once worn by Hlaalu Pasoroth. According to the text, Hallgerd's Tale, Hlaalu Pasoroth (King Hlaalu Helseth's great-grandfather) is credited with the accrual of much of Great House Hlaalu's power, and was the greatest warrior in the land in his time. He was reputedly better at moving in his armor than out of it, and as the story goes was able to walk on his hands and also perform his marital duties while still wearing the full suit.
The cuirass itself cannot yet be obtained without console commands. It is intended to be part of a full set, with pieces appearing throughout Tamriel Rebuilt releases.
